These mods should be compatible without help, but they are not.

Coins of Tamriel edits the default coin, as expected (changing it to a Copper Septim with a different appearance that optionally has weight). However, it also makes edits to ingots and ore, despite no such changes being advertised in its description.

Immersive Jewelry also edits the default coin to add weight but renames it "Septim" (not Copper Septim) and still sets it to the default gold coin appearance. Immersive Jewelry also changes ingots and ores.

So, depending on load order, either Coins of Tamriel messes up the ingots and ores or Immersive Jewelry messes up the copper coins.

The simplest solution for me was to create a new plugin that copies over the ingot and ore changes for the two affected materials (silver and gold) from Immersive Jewelry (name, weight, value).

For this to work properly, you must ensure your load order has Immersive Jewelry before Coins of Tamriel (so Coins of Tamriel overwrites the copper coin change from Immersive Jewelry) and this SilverV3.esp plugin after Coins of Tamriel (so my mod overwrites the ingots and ores from Coins of Tamriel).

Update (February 14, 2024): Uploaded a new variant. This one does the following:
  • The basic currency unit is overridden to copy over the settings from the "Version 1" variant of Coins of Tamriel (that is, Copper Septim with copper graphic from the Coins of Tamriel mod and 0 weight). I personally am doing this to combine Coins of Tamriel with Coins of Interesting Natures (and not Immersive Jewelry), but Coins of Interesting Natures is not a requirement.
  • Silver and gold ore/ingots are adjusted to stats that hybridize Coins of Tamriel and Immersive Jewelry. Immersive Jewelry is not a requirement. So all four items still weigh 1. Silver ore is worth 200. Gold ore is worth 2500. Silver and gold "ingots" are renamed to "bullion." Silver bullion is worth 400. Gold bullion is worth 5000. The bullion values match what Immersive Jewelry uses. The ore values are extrapolated based on unmodified games requiring 2 ore to make 1 ingot (so the value effectively remains the same when you smelt the ore into bullion).
